DHAKA, DECEMBER 1, 2016 – The Speaker of Bangladesh’s Parliament, the Captain of Bangladesh’s Cricket Team, and thirteen Ambassadors, High Commissioners and Heads of Organizations launched a video today calling on people to eliminate gender-based violence. The video is part of the Ambassadors for Change initiative that unites representatives of foreign governments, the donor community, and prominent Bangladeshis in the global effort to prevent violence against women and girls. According to a recent study, more than 80 percent of Bangladeshi women report having been abused during their marriage.
The initiative encompasses the 16 Days of Activism Against Gender-Based Violence, an international campaign that takes place each year and runs from November 25 (International Day for the Elimination of Violence against Women) to December 10 (Human Rights Day). Widely known as the “16 Days Campaign,” it is used as an organizing strategy by individuals and organizations around the world to call for the prevention and elimination of violence against women and girls.
